Job description

Starting Salary £28,000 per annum

Full Time / 37 hours per week / 6 Month Fixed Term Contract

Based Location - Central Laboratory Huntingdon

Tap into your potential and test a new career with Anglian Water!

Culturing Analytical Excellence!

Anglian Water supplies clean, safe drinking water to 4.3million people and cleans a billion litres of used water every single day before returning it back to nature, helping to protect both our rivers and biodiversity. Leading the industry by achieving ISO standards in quality, environment and health and safety ensures we can proudly say that we supply some of the

best water on the planet.

What will you be doing?

Become a crucial member of the Anglian Water Family, working collaboratively in a time critical environment to produce high quality results.

Be involved in both testing and quality activities within the laboratory, your daily duties will include all aspects of analysis of water samples using a variety of recognised analytical techniques.

Produce accurate data to support colleagues complete vital roles throughout the entire business.

You'll have the opportunity to contribute towards continuous improvement, take on a variety of scientific challenges and gain an exciting array of experience as you meet them.

As a valued employee, you'll be entitled to:
  • Competitive pension scheme - Anglian Water double-matches your contributions up to 6%
  • Personal private health care
  • Annual bonus scheme
  • 25 days leave, rising with service + Bank Holidays, with the option to swap Christmas and Easter holidays for those celebrated by your religion
  • Personal Accident cover - up to 5x your salary
  • Life Cover at 8x your salary
  • Flexible benefits to support your wellbeing and lifestyle
  • Lots of great benefits including 20% off new EE mobile contracts, discounted cinema tickets and a Cycle2Work scheme
  • Free parking at all offices, site and leisure parks
What does it take to be a Laboratory Analyst?
  • You'll have a passion for science with either relevant A-Levels or equivalent qualification/experience to make this a great start to your journey with Anglian Water
  • You should be able to follow instructions meticulously to provide a consistent high standard of work
  • You should be adaptable and be able to prioritise
  • You should be able to work effectively as part of a team but also able to undertake independent working when required
